I have it working with a T-Mobile MVNO but not with VoLTE. I called Motorola today as well and they said that it was tested on Verizon and Sprint network only. I mentioned that Sprint is T-mobile today since its acquisition recently making it void on Sprint also. Verizon did say the phone will work and be accepted on their network but VoLTE capability was not confirmed. While it is not as easy as many would like regarding purchase and go. Your required to do some homework before or after purchase. I will be returning mine since I am being bothered with texts about my phone having to be VoLTE capable by January to stay with T-Mobile or ATT.
